Simulation Software : Simu-STL

    In collaboration with a French University, Cristopia has developed a unique tool to simulate the operation of process refrigeration and air-conditioning plants. For each component of the system (chiller, STL, demand) this software calculates dynamically :

    This software was fully validated by comparing the simulation results with real experiments on the test facility at the university and on Cristopia’s test facility.

    On request simulations can be run by Cristopia Energy Systems to help the consulting engineer during the design stage. The result obtained are of great value as it demonstrates how a system will react to given operating conditions (variation of load, temperature, flow rate, etc…).

Project information required to run Simu-STL : 

  • inlet and outlet temperatures desired during charge and discharge mode
  • flow rate
  • instantaneous capacity requirements
  • the energy in the STL
  • operating conditions

Test Facility

   Cristopia Energy Systems has developed a test facility similar to a small installation. It includes all the equipment of a real installation as the STL, the chiller, the control, the expansion tank,...

   This test facility is a unique and essential tool for a Thermal Energy Storage systems manufacturer. It has allowed us to fully test the STL, but also the operation of the full system.

   The test facility can be used to simulate the operation of an installation with a STL.

Presentation of the Measurement Facility

   The measurement facility consists of two robust suitcases designed to be transported easily by airplane. The user manual (today in French) describes all the relevant procedures : installation of the instruments, start of the test, editing of the report and the performance curves.

Which Applications ?

Installations : air conditioning plant, refrigeration plant, chiller, heat exchanger,...

Measurements : thermal and electrical measurements during several days (up to 1 week)
